Hello Aspirant,
IET Lucknow college CSE branch has good placement record of placing almost 79 to 80 % student graduates.
Also, it's average package goes from 3 to 4 LPA while the highest package goes from 8 to 9 LPA.
Companies like Tata, Wipro, Adobe, Texas Instruments IGNOU, TEQIP , Hero, Bharat Electricals, Shapoorji Paloonji,etc recruit students.
And now fir NIT Jalandhar, chemical engineering branch, placements are not much for students. Total of 55 to 65 % to all chemical branch graduates are placed each year. Companies like Reliance, Resonance, Allen, etc recruit students.
The highest package goes from 7 to 8 LPA and average package goes from 3 to 4 LPA.
The last decision on which branch to get into must be yours. The branch that you have more interest into, you must take that since packages are almost same in both the colleges.

The infrastructure of IET Lucknow is well-equipped and efficient for students. The hostel and library amenities are reliable, and the Wi-Fi connection is stable throughout the campus. The campus is safe, and hostel entry is controlled appropriately. Classrooms have projectors and adequate seating.
The infrastructure of the college is in shambles to tell frankly. The library has strange restrictions for taking up laptops. Classrooms and labs are okay with satisfactory and Wi-Fi connections are provided. Hostels are terrible. Food is tasteless and only one canteen is there on campus. The sports complex of college has been under construction for past few years with yet no completion in sight.
The library is good; all books are available in our college library. There is no need to buy books from outside as the library allows borrowing books for a particular time. Classes are fully modern and clean. The computer labs are also clean, and all systems are in running condition. Wi-Fi facility is available but does not work properly.
